PARTIES TO DISPUTE:

SYSTEM FEDERATION NO. 103, RAILWAY EMPLOYES'
DEPARTMENT, A. F. OF L. (Carmen)



DISPUTE: CLAIM OF EMPLOYES: That the work of jacking journal boxes under passenger cars in Cleveland Union Terminal Coach Yard, for the purpose of removing and applying journal bearings and wedges as required in connection with periodical repacking of passenger car equipment, should be done by carmen and not by helpers.


STATEMENT: The above question was submitted to the Second Division of the National Railroad Adjustment Board by the above parties jointly, and the Division is now in receipt of request from them that the case be withdrawn.




Claim dismissed.
